Josh Widdicombe: Hilarious Wit & Razor-Sharp Observations at Edinburgh Playhouse!
Overview
Josh Widdicombe: Not My Cup of Tea, promises an evening filled with the comedian's signature observational humor. Known for his appearances on 'The Last Leg,' and 'Mock the Week,' Josh Widdicombe brings his relatable and often self-deprecating style to the stage. Edinburgh Playhouse, a historic venue in the heart of Edinburgh, boasts a capacity of over 3,000, offering a grand setting for comedy. The city of Edinburgh, with its rich history and vibrant arts scene, provides a fitting backdrop for this comedic event. Expect sharp wit, relatable anecdotes, and an evening of laughter as Widdicombe dissects the trivialities of modern life.
